On Monday, September 8, the CMA revealed the nominees for its 59th annual awards ceremony. (Photo Credit: CMA Country Music Association / YouTube)

When Are The 2025 CMA Awards?

The 2025 CMA Awards are still a few months away, but we now know the names of the nominees!

This year’s CMA Awards will be held on Wednesday, November 19 at Nashville’s Bridgestone Arena. ABC will broadcast the ceremony live at 8/7c. The program will be available to stream on Hulu the following day.

The Full List Of Nominees For The 2025 CMA Awards

MUSICIAN OF THE YEAR

  • Jenee Fleenor
  • Paul Franklin
  • Brent Mason
  • Rob McNelley
  • Derek Wells

NEW ARTIST OF THE YEAR

  • Ella Langley
  • Shaboozey
  • Zach Top
  • Tucker Wetmore
  • Stephen Wilson Jr.

VOCAL DUO OF THE YEAR

  • Brooks & Dunn
  • Brothers Osborne
  • Dan + Shay
  • Maddie & Tae
  • The War and Treaty

VOCAL GROUP OF THE YEAR

  • Lady A
  • Little Big Town
  • Old Dominion
  • Rascal Flatts
  • Red Clay Strays

MUSIC VIDEO OF THE YEAR

Award goes to artist(s) and director(s)

  • “Am I Okay?” by Megan Moroney
    • DIRECTOR(S): Alexandra Gavillet, Megan Moroney
  • “I’m Gonna Love You” by Cody Johnson with Carrie Underwood
    • DIRECTOR(S): Dustin Haney
  • “Somewhere Over Laredo” by Lainey Wilson
    • DIRECTOR(S): TK McKamy
  • “Think I’m in Love With You” by Chris Stapleton
    • DIRECTOR(S): Running Bear
  • “you look like you love me” by Ella Langley and Riley Green
    • DIRECTOR(S): Ella Langley, John Park, Wales Toney

MUSICAL EVENT OF THE YEAR

Award goes to artists and producer(s)

  • “Don’t Mind If I Do” by Riley Green featuring Ella Langley
    • PRODUCER(S): Scott Borchetta, Jimmy Harnen, Dann Huff
  • “Hard Fought Hallelujah” by Brandon Lake with Jelly Roll
    • PRODUCER(S): Micah Nichols
  • “I’m Gonna Love You” by Cody Johnson with Carrie Underwood
    • PRODUCER(S): Trent Willmon
  • “Pour Me a Drink” by Post Malone featuring Blake Shelton
    • PRODUCER(S): Louis Bell, Charlie Handsome
  • “You Had to Be There” by Megan Moroney featuring Kenny Chesney
    • PRODUCER(S): Kristian Bush

SONG OF THE YEAR

Award goes to songwriter(s)

  • “4x4xU” by Lainey Wilson
    • SONGWRITER(S): Jon Decious, Aaron Raitiere, Lainey Wilson
  • “Am I Okay?” by Megan Moroney
    • SONGWRITER(S): Jessie Jo Dillon, Luke Laird, Megan Moroney
  • “I Never Lie” by Zach Top
    • SONGWRITER(S): Carson Chamberlain, Tim Nichols, Zach Top
  • “Texas” by Blake Shelton
    • SONGWRITER(S): Johnny Clawson, Josh Dorr, Lalo Guzman, Kyle Sturrock
  • “you look like you love me” by Ella Langley and Riley Green
    • SONGWRITER(S): Riley Green, Ella Langley, Aaron Raitiere

SINGLE OF THE YEAR

Award goes to artist(s), producer(s) and mix engineer(s)

  • “4x4xU” by Lainey Wilson
    • PRODUCER(S): Jay Joyce
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Jason Hall, Jay Joyce
  • “Ain’t No Love in Oklahoma” by Luke Combs
    • PRODUCER(S): Luke Combs, Chip Matthews, Jonathan Singleton
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Chip Matthews
  • “Am I Okay?” by Megan Moroney
    • PRODUCER(S): Kristian Bush
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Justin Niebank
  • “I Never Lie” by Zach Top
    • PRODUCER(S): Carson Chamberlain
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Matt Rovey
  • “you look like you love me” by Ella Langley and Riley Green
    • PRODUCER(S): Will Bundy
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Jim Cooley

ALBUM OF THE YEAR

Award goes to artist, producer(s) and mix engineer(s)

  • Am I Okay? by Megan Moroney
    • PRODUCER(S): Kristian Bush
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Justin Niebank
  • Cold Beer & Country Music by Zach Top
    • PRODUCER(S): Carson Chamberlain
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Matt Rovey
  • F-1 Trillion by Post Malone
    • PRODUCER(S): Louis Bell, Charlie Handsome, Hoskins
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Ryan Gore
  • I’m the Problem by Morgan Wallen
    • PRODUCER(S): Jacob Durrett, Charlie Handsome, Joey Moi
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Charlie Handsome, Joey Moi
  • Whirlwind by Lainey Wilson
    • PRODUCER(S): Jay Joyce
    • MIX ENGINEER(S): Jason Hall, Jay Joyce

MALE VOCALIST OF THE YEAR

  • Luke Combs
  • Cody Johnson
  • Chris Stapleton
  • Zach Top
  • Morgan Wallen

FEMALE VOCALIST OF THE YEAR

  • Kelsea Ballerini
  • Miranda Lambert
  • Ella Langley
  • Megan Moroney
  • Lainey Wilson

ENTERTAINER OF THE YEAR

  • Luke Combs
  • Cody Johnson
  • Chris Stapleton
  • Morgan Wallen
  • Lainey Wilson

Ella Langley, Megan Moroney, and Lainey Wilson lead the nominees this year, with six nominations each!

Some other fun facts to note:

  • Cody Johnson earned his first nomination for Entertainer of the Year
  • Blake Shelton earned his first CMA nomination in six years (since 2019)
  • Miranda Lambert tied Reba McEntire for the most nominations for Female Vocalist of the Year, with 18 nods
  • Kenny Chesney is now the most-nominated artist in the Musical Event of the Year category
